  • Patent number: 8446448
    Abstract: With a configuration for adhering and fixing a laser diode holder to a holding portion, sufficient supporting strength of the laser diode holder is given without unnecessarily increasing an amount of an adhesive agent and a solidification time of the adhesive agent. The adhesive agent is applied so as to couple an outer circumferential surface of the laser diode holder and a wall surface of an opening provided in a housing. Here, one or both of the outer circumferential surface of the laser diode holder and the wall surface of the opening of the housing has a recess at a portion to which the adhesive agent is applied. The recess has such a shape that an inner side of an outer edge is concaved, and the outer edge at least partially has a shape extending toward a coupling portion between the laser diode holder and the housing.

  • Patent number: 8130431
    Abstract: In one embodiment of an optical scanning apparatus, a light blocking member is provided that is disposed facing a reflective face of a polygon mirror near the reflective face, and blocks stray light without blocking light in an effective scanning range of a laser beam. The light blocking member includes a light blocking plate having an opposing face that faces the reflective face of the polygon mirror, a support plate that supports the light blocking plate, and a fixing plate that fixes the lower edge portion of the support plate to a support member. The opposing face of the light blocking plate is inclined relative to the reflective face of the polygon mirror, and a space below the light blocking plate is open.

  • Patent number: 7589751
    Abstract: An image forming apparatus comprises an adjusting mechanism that adjusts an interval between an LED head writing an optical image on a photoreceptor and a photoreceptor drum to a reference interval (A), and the adjusting mechanism includes a regulating member attached to the LED head. In the adjustment of the interval between the LED head and the photoreceptor drum, the LED head and the regulating member are integrally moved until the regulating member comes into contact with the photoreceptor drum. The interval between the LED head and the photoreceptor drum is (A-B) at this point. The LED head and the regulating member are moved in the direction opposite to the photoreceptor drum by a distance (B). As a result, the interval between the LED head and the photoreceptor drum is set to the reference interval (A).

  • Patent number: 7502046
    Abstract: According to the present invention, highly accurate adjustment of the angles and positions of optical elements constituting an optical scanning unit can be easily performed. The optical scanning unit comprises: a first mirror that reflects the light beams emitted from Y, C and M laser diodes; a second mirror that reflects the light beam emitted from a K laser diode and the light beams reflected by the first mirror; a cylindrical lens that acts on the light beams reflected by the second mirror; and a third mirror that reflects the light beams emitted from the cylindrical lens toward a polygon mirror. The second mirror is provided with an adjusting mechanism that can adjust the light beams in the main scanning direction, and the third mirror is provided with an adjusting mechanism that can adjust the light beams in the sub-scanning direction.
